SLEEK PONYTAILS

A sleek ponytail is a versatile hairstyle that always impresses, regardless of the occasion. Whether you’re attending a night concert, a wedding, or just going out with friends, it provides a tidy and uplifted appearance. It frames your face beautifully and instantly elevates your outfit. As long as you use a strong gel that can withstand Nigerian heat, your ponytail will remain firm, neat, and camera-ready throughout the day.

BOHEMIAN KNOTLESS BRAIDS

Boho braids are the perfect mix of fine and playful. They’re lightweight, easy to style, and always in fashion. The loose curls give your hair a soft, pretty look, and the best part is that even when they get older, they still look nice. You can wear them in a bun, leave them hanging, or pack them half-up when you’re going for a fun, girly vibe. A little mousse on the curls here and there is all you need to keep them fresh throughout the month.

CURLY WIGS

A curly wig is every girl’s emergency plan that never disappoints, especially during a busy month like December. When you’re rushing out for a last-minute outing, or you’re too tired to lay edges and style your hair from scratch, you can simply throw it on and still look like you tried. A quick spritz of water and curl cream brings the curls back to life instantly, making it one of the easiest hairstyles to maintain when you’re moving from event to event.

SHORT CUT (Pixie, Finger Waves, or Low Cut With Waves)

Short hair in December feels like freedom. It’s cool, bold, and stress-free. A pixie cut or finger waves instantly sharpens your features and gives you a classy, confident look without needing much effort. All you usually need is mousse, a brush, and maybe a little styling gel. A shortcut also suits almost every kind of event. If you want to switch things up, adding a pop of colour like wine or honey blonde will make you stand out in the crowd.

CORNROWS

Cornrows are one of the most reliable hairstyles you can opt for in December. They are neat, simple, and long-lasting. Once your stylist styles them well, they can stay neat for up to three weeks or more without requiring much touch-up. Cornrows also suit any type of December plan. They’re easy to maintain and won’t frustrate you when you’re busy moving around during the festive season.
